How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Greater South Side?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Greater South Side Studio Apartments | $999 | $600 | $1,830 |
| Greater South Side 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,275 | $640 | $3,320 |
| Greater South Side 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,424 | $747 | $2,967 |
| Greater South Side 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,969 | $1,025 | $4,378 |
| Greater South Side 4 Bedroom Apartments | $17,854 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gated Greater South Side Apartments
What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in Greater South Side?
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in Greater South Side is at Plymouth Place Retirement Community 62+ listed at $600.
How much is the average rent for a Gated Greater South Side Apartment?
The average rent for a Gated Apartment in Greater South Side is $1,289.
What is the largest Gated Greater South Side Apartment for rent?
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in Greater South Side is a 3,151 square feet unit starting from $1,210 at The Equitable Building.
What is the average size for Greater South Side Gated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Gated rental in Greater South Side is currently at 563 sq ft.
